Garlic Knots

Garlic Knots That Melt in Your Mouth in Just 27 Minutes

These Garlic Knots are a quick and fluffy delight, perfect for any meal or gathering.
Prep Time 15 minutes
Cook Time 12 minutes
Resting Time 10 minutes
Total Time 27 minutes
Servings: 12 knots
Course: Appetizers
Cuisine: American
Calories: 150

Ingredients
  

For the Dough
  • 2 tablespoons Instant Yeast Leavens the dough quickly.
  • 1 cup Warm Water 105-115°F to activate the yeast.
  • cup Vegetable Oil Adds moisture and tenderness.
  • 2 tablespoons Maple Syrup Provides sweetness and enhances browning.
  • 1 large Egg For dough structure.
  • cups All-Purpose Flour Adjust based on stickiness.
  • 1 teaspoon Salt Essential for flavor.
For Baking
  • 1 tablespoon Butter (for greasing muffin tin) Prevents sticking.
Optional Add-ins
  • 2 teaspoons Shredded Cheese Mozzarella or cheddar works great.
  • 2 tablespoons Fresh Diced Garlic Rich, bold flavor.
  • 2 tablespoons Fresh Parsley Adds a fresh herby touch.
For the Garlic Butter
  • 4 tablespoons Melted Butter Base for the aromatic garlic sauce.

Equipment

  • muffin tin
  • mixing bowl

Method
 

Step-by-Step Instructions for Garlic Knots
  1. In a large bowl, combine 2 tablespoons of instant yeast with 1 cup of warm water. Add in ⅓ cup of vegetable oil, 2 tablespoons of maple syrup, and 1 egg.
  2. Gradually mix in 3 cups of all-purpose flour and 1 teaspoon of salt, stirring until a shaggy dough starts to form.
  3. Generously butter a 12-cup muffin tin. Optionally place 2 teaspoons of shredded cheese into the bottom of each muffin cup.
  4. Divide the dough into 12 equal pieces. Roll each piece into a rope about 8-10 inches long, then tie it into a knot.
  5. Brush each knot gently with a beaten egg wash. Allow the knots to rest for about 5-10 minutes while you preheat the oven to 425°F.
  6. In a separate bowl, mix together melted butter with diced fresh garlic and chopped parsley.
  7. Bake the knots for 10-12 minutes, until they are golden brown.
  8. Remove the garlic knots from the oven and immediately brush them with the prepared garlic butter mixture.

Notes

Customize with different cheeses or herbs for varied flavors. Store leftovers in an airtight container for up to 2 days at room temperature.
